A pretty little flash. It was very pleasing on the eye, animation smooth, colour palette bright, but not offensive and much attention to detail.
But the strength of this cartoon was the main character. He has to be one of the most strangely lovable anti christmas characters ever created. Just wandering around in a rage, shouting at the snow and those bloody coca-cola trucks was enough to reduce me to LOLing. The secret to good comedy is timing, and the snowflake on the tip of the nose gag could not have been done better, if you ask me (which you won't, and even if you do; I can't update my reviews, so you'll never know my answer anyway). The only shame was that his drool didn't freeze in the cold, and give him something to REALLY shout about. I like him, and would be glad to see him hating many more holidays.

Btw, for those who do not know, in a lot of Mid and Eastern European countries the 6th of december is the day when St Nicholas visits households and leaves presents, usually fruits and nuts. He's a great guy...
